Output fd94ce82da180ca3ec041f7cb44e54d8e29fa7ef32299581fa950e55a0584e44:1

value
49480
script pubkey
OP_0 OP_PUSHBYTES_20 58b5abeecc26bfcf39a2c8cc1e19d5309eb232cb
address
bc1qtz66hmkvy6lu7wdzerxpuxw4xz0tyvkty5l26a
transaction
fd94ce82da180ca3ec041f7cb44e54d8e29fa7ef32299581fa950e55a0584e44
confirmations
152872
spent
true